The feeling, and why it's real
Plenty of homeowners look at their mortgage statement after a year or two of on-time payments and are surprised at how little the balance has dropped compared to how much they've paid in total. This isn't a sign of a bad loan, a mistake, or a scam — it's the direct, predictable consequence of how interest is calculated on every standard fixed-rate loan. The exact crossover point, worked out
Every fixed-rate loan has a specific payment number where the principal portion of your payment finally overtakes the interest portion for good — before that point, more than half of every payment is interest; after it, more than half is principal. That means for a $400,000, 30-year loan at 6.5%, you're paying more in interest than in principal for roughly the first 19 years and 4 months — nearly two-thirds of the entire loan term. This isn't a quirk of this specific example; every standard fixed-rate loan has a similar (though not identical) crossover point that lands well past the halfway mark of the term, because interest is front-loaded onto the largest remaining balances.
The five-year mark: a common gut-check moment
Many people move, refinance, or just check in around the five-year mark of a mortgage. For this same $400,000 loan, here's the state of things after exactly 5 years (60 payments) of on-time payments:
| After 5 years | |
|---|---|
| Total paid so far | $151,696.20 |
| — of which interest | $126,140.27 |
| — of which principal | $25,556.06 |
| Remaining balance | $374,443.91 |
| Original balance paid down | 6.39% |
Figures computed directly with this site's amortization engine. Despite paying over $151,000 total across 5 years, the loan balance has only dropped by about 6.4% of the original amount — because roughly 83% of every payment in this period ($126,140 of $151,696) went to interest, not principal.
Why this isn't a bad deal — it's just how amortization works
It's tempting to read the numbers above as evidence that a mortgage is a bad deal in the early years, but that framing misses what's actually happening: you're paying interest on the current balance you're borrowing, which is largest at the very start. As the balance shrinks — slowly at first, then faster — the interest charge shrinks with it, and more of each identical payment goes to principal. The total interest paid over the loan's full life is fixed by the amortization formula given your rate, term, and amount; it doesn't change based on how the interest happens to be front-loaded within the schedule. Making extra payments specifically targets this front-loaded period, since paying down principal early avoids years of interest that would otherwise accrue on that portion of the balance — see how extra payments save interest for the math on that.
How the crossover point shifts with rate and term
The crossover point isn't fixed at "year 19" for every loan — it shifts with your interest rate and term:
- Higher rates push the crossover later. A higher interest rate means a larger interest charge on any given balance, so it takes longer for principal to overtake it.
- Shorter terms pull the crossover earlier (as a percentage of the loan). A 15-year loan reaches its crossover point earlier in absolute years than a 30-year loan at a comparable rate, partly because the required payment is larger relative to the balance from the start. - Extra payments pull the crossover earlier for the same original loan, since they accelerate principal paydown directly.
To find your own loan's exact crossover point, generate a full schedule with the amortization schedule calculator and scan the Principal and Interest columns for the row where Principal first exceeds Interest — see how to read an amortization schedule for a walkthrough of each column.
Frequently asked questions
Does every mortgage have a crossover point around year 19?
No — the specific payment number depends entirely on your rate and term. The "payment #233 / year 19.4" figure in this guide is specific to a $400,000, 30-year loan at 6.5% APR. A different rate or term will produce a different crossover point, generally still well past the halfway mark of a 30-year term.
Does this mean I'm losing money in the early years?
No — you're paying the cost of borrowing (interest) on the amount you currently owe, which is standard for any loan. The total interest over the life of the loan is fixed by your rate, term, and amount; the front-loading doesn't add extra total cost, it just distributes the same total interest unevenly across the schedule.
Can I change the crossover point without refinancing?
Yes — making extra principal payments shifts your effective crossover point earlier by directly reducing the balance interest is calculated on, without needing to refinance into a new loan. This differs from refinancing, which restarts a new amortization schedule from scratch (and re-introduces a fresh interest-heavy early period on the new loan).
How does this relate to PMI removal timing?
They're related but distinct milestones. PMI removal is based on your loan-to-value ratio reaching 78-80% (see PMI explained), while the interest/principal crossover point discussed here is about the composition of a single payment. Both tend to happen well into a 30-year loan's term, but they're not the same calculation and don't necessarily happen at the same payment number.
